    Everything on the menu is plant based and they offer more than your typical vegan place that has usually salads and burgers. They make 4 different types of vegan cheese and it is truly delicious. Tomato chutney, crackers and dates filled with creamy vegan cheese come as well in the Tapas 42 starter dish. We also had the Sexy Tofu and it was very delicious. It comes with sweet potatoe puree and some greens. Their home-made lemonades were also super tasty and the staff was so friendly and helpful. It is truly a great place to visit if you like to try delicious plant-based food.
